Output 5d342631c56c100cac61aa1faa1ae5ed3f57de68325bdc1b5389eb19cc260a41:4

value
57086342
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f24680d03aa437fe4245418b06b8507dfd5e0636 OP_EQUAL
address
MVzCDVwYVn41NcgnopirA2vzxmwUyzyWgT
transaction
5d342631c56c100cac61aa1faa1ae5ed3f57de68325bdc1b5389eb19cc260a41
spent
true